Tyra Hutchens is a Melbourne-based artist whose paintings explore emotion, memory, and the subtle complexities of everyday life. Working mainly in oil on linen and paper, his practice moves between abstraction and figuration, creating atmospheric works that feel both personal and open to interpretation.
His paintings are built through layered surfaces, soft tonal shifts, and expressive brushwork, capturing moments of stillness, movement, and quiet tension. Rather than telling direct stories, Hutchens creates spaces that suggest fragments of memory and experience, allowing viewers to form their own emotional connections with the work.
Inspired by landscape, human presence, and the changing nature of contemporary life, his practice focuses on mood and feeling as much as image. Through an intuitive approach to painting, Hutchens embraces experimentation and process, using texture, gesture, and colour to create works that are reflective, immersive, and emotionally engaging.
